Defining an Age-Appropriate Hoverboard: Key Specifications

Not all hoverboards are created equal. A model suitable for an older child must meet specific engineering benchmarks that distinguish it from entry-level toys. The primary differentiators are power, durability, and stability, all dictated by key specifications.

Motor Power and Performance

Dual motor wattage is the engine of performance. For older kids and teens, look for a combined wattage of 700W or higher (e.g., 350W per motor). This provides the torque needed for confident starts, smoother handling on slight inclines, and consistent speed. Higher wattage also contributes to a higher weight capacity, typically 220 lbs (100 kg) or more, ensuring the board isn't operating at its limit.

Wheel Size and Terrain Capability

Wheel diameter directly impacts stability and ride comfort. For older kids, 8.5-inch wheels are a minimum; 10-inch wheels are ideal for absorbing bumps and providing a more secure platform. All-terrain models with rugged, air-filled tires offer superior grip and shock absorption on grass, gravel, and uneven pavement, expanding where your child can safely ride.

Battery Life and Range

Real-world range is crucial. A quality hoverboard for older kids should offer a minimum of 10 miles (16 km) per charge, with many performance models reaching 12-15 miles. This translates to longer play sessions and less frequent charging. The battery's quality, indicated by UL certification, is more important than its capacity alone.

The Non-Negotiables: Safety Certifications Explained

This is the most critical section for any parent. Safety certifications are not optional features; they are fundamental requirements that separate reputable products from potential hazards.

The UL 2272 certification is the global benchmark for fire and electrical safety in self-balancing scooters. A hoverboard with this certification has undergone rigorous testing of its electrical system, battery pack, and charger to prevent overheating, short-circuiting, and fire. Never purchase a hoverboard without a verifiable UL 2272 mark.

Complementing this is the IP (Ingress Protection) rating for water and dust resistance. An IPX5 rating, for example, means the device can withstand water jets from any direction, making it safe to ride on damp pavement or through puddles. This is a key feature for real-world use and durability. Building a Safety-First Riding Culture

Owning a safe product is only the first step. Establishing a culture of safe riding habits is essential for preventing accidents and ensuring long-term enjoyment.

Mandatory Protective Gear

Safety gear is non-negotiable, every single ride. The essential kit includes a certified multi-impact bicycle or skate helmet, wrist guards, and knee and elbow pads. For older kids riding at higher speeds, wrist guards are particularly crucial as falls often involve instinctive hand placement. Make gear a non-debatable part of the pre-ride ritual.

Mastering the Basics: A Learning Protocol

Begin in a flat, open, and obstacle-free area like an empty parking lot or driveway. Practice mounting and dismounting with support. The learning sequence should be: finding balance while stationary, gentle forward/backward movement, controlled stopping, and finally, turning. Adult supervision is critical during this phase to correct posture and instill confidence.

Establishing Clear Riding Rules

Set firm boundaries before the first independent ride. Rules should include: no riding on public roads, avoidance of wet or sandy surfaces, staying away from steep hills, maintaining a safe speed (using beginner modes if available), yielding to pedestrians, and never riding after dark without proper lighting. Consistent enforcement of these rules is key to responsible ownership.

Essential Maintenance and Care Guide

Proper maintenance ensures safety, extends the product's lifespan, and reinforces responsible ownership habits in your child.

Routine Pre-Ride Checks

Develop a quick checklist: inspect tires for wear or proper inflation (for air-filled models), check for loose screws or cracks on the body, ensure the charging port cover is secure, and verify the battery level is sufficient for the planned ride. A 30-second inspection can prevent most mechanical issues.

Battery Care Best Practices

Always use the provided charger. Avoid leaving the hoverboard plugged in for extended periods after it reaches 100%. Store the device in a cool, dry place, and avoid completely draining the battery before recharging. For long-term storage, maintain a charge level around 50-60%.

Troubleshooting Common Issues

Many minor issues have simple fixes. If the board wobbles or doesn't balance correctly, perform a calibration (steps are in the manual). If one side is less responsive, check for debris stuck in the wheel housing. For connectivity issues with apps or speakers, power cycle the board. Frequently Asked Questions (FAQs)

Q: What is the appropriate age and weight for a hoverboard?
A> While maturity varies, most manufacturers recommend hoverboards for ages 8 and up. For the performance-oriented models discussed here, ages 10+ are ideal. Always check the specific model's maximum weight capacity, which should exceed your child's weight by a comfortable margin.

Q: Are hoverboards safe on hills?
A> Hoverboards have limited hill-climbing ability, typically handling slopes up to 15-20 degrees. They are not designed for steep hills. Descending can be dangerous due to potential speed runaway. Always avoid steep inclines and stick to gentle slopes, if at all.

Q: How long does the battery last, and what's the charging time?
A> A quality hoverboard for older kids offers 10-15 miles of range, depending on terrain, weight, and speed. Average charging time is 3-5 hours for a full charge from empty. Never use a third-party charger.

Q: What should I do if the hoverboard gets wet?
A> Models with an IPX5 rating (like Gyroor's) are protected against water jets. If caught in rain, dry it off with a towel, paying special attention to the charging port. Do not submerge it or charge it while wet.
